The buses to get to other ski fields and around Happo One...
The buses to get to other ski fields and around Happo One are somewhat confusing but it seems that there are more buses than on the timetables so that is a bonus. Many lifts start at 8am, so ideally one would have breakfast at 6:30 so one could get an early bus, but may be a challenge finding accommodation that does this.

Hakuba is great and very welcoming.
Hakuba is great and very welcoming. The people and food are amazing. The skiing was great given the snow levels were lower than normal. The only thing to keep in mind is the bus service, while convenient can get crowded and does not run as much as it maybe should. A car would definitely be a great asset to have.
